Why smaller minimum deposits are good and how Personal Capital and Uniglobe Markets compare
The main reason is that you should only deposit what you can afford. If you you have a lower budget, the broker that offers the lowest deposit option will be more attractive. The other reason is because when speculating on riskier but potentially more rewarding financial instruments you should look to speculate with only a small percentage of your allocated trading funds. Don't let a higher minimum deposit totally put you off a broker, look at the overall trading features you are getting from the trading platform. Often a high minimum deposit gives greater choice in the financial assets and trading platform research features.

Compare Personal Capital vs Uniglobe Markets Commission And Fees
Personal Capital and Uniglobe Markets are online brokerage platforms, and many online brokerages charge lower prices than traditional brokerages tend to charge. The reason for this is that the businesses of online brokerages are scaled better. In other words, an online broker isn't necessarily influenced by the number of customers they have.
However, this does not mean that online brokers don't charge any fees. They charge fees of varying rates for a variety of services to earn money. There are mainly 3 types of fees for this objective.
The first kind of charges to keep an eye out for are trading fees. Whenever you make an actual trade, like buying a stock or an ETF, you're charged trading charges. In such instances, you're spending a spread, financing speed, or even a commission. The sorts of trading charges and the prices vary from broker to broker.
Commissions can be fixed or determined by the traded quantity. On the other hand, a spread refers to the difference between the buying and selling price. Funding or overnight prices are people who are billed when you hold a leveraged position for longer than a day.
Apart from trading charges, online agents also bill non-trading fees. These are dependent on the actions you undertake in your accounts. They are charged for operations like depositing money, not investing for long periods, or withdrawals.
